What this shows — how Ben May called the 119 pitches that were taken (no swing), graded against the tracked rulebook strike zone. He got 111 right. Below, only his misses are plotted, alongside every pitch the ABS (Automated Ball-Strike System) reviewed on a challenge.

ABS — the Automated Ball-Strike System

4 pitches went to the robots · 1 overturned (ump overruled) · 3 upheld (ump confirmed). This is the ABS system’s own measurement — Hawk-Eye optical ball-tracking, not our model.

  1. 1A.J. Ewing — ump said strike, robot ruled ball: overturned.
  2. 2Francisco Alvarez — ump said ball, robot ruled ball: upheld.
  3. 3Victor Mesa Jr. — ump said strike, robot ruled strike: upheld.
  4. 4Nick Fortes — ump said ball, robot ruled ball: upheld.

Our tracked-rulebook zone matched the ABS ruling on 3 of 4 — a zone-definition gap (ABS grades a standardized, height-based zone), not our error.
